noun last name
- surname — the name that a person has in common with other family members, as distinguished from a Christian name or given name; family name.
- cognomen — (originally) an ancient Roman's third name or nickname, which later became his family name
- family name — the hereditary surname of a family.
Antonyms for last name
noun last name
- given name — the name given to one, as distinguished from an inherited family name; first name; Christian name: His given name is John.
- forename — a name that precedes the family name or surname; first name.
